On 7 january 1860, john murray published the second edition of darwin’s origin of species, printing off another 3000 copies to satisfy the demands of an audience that surprised both the publisher and the author. Macmillan's magazine was a monthly british magazine from 1859 to 1907 published by alexander macmillan. The magazine was a literary periodical that published fiction and non-fiction works from primarily british authors.
